Tikka Tangy is a modern Indian/Mediterranean fusion restaurant that offers a diverse menu with many plant-based dishes. The restaurant has received praise for its fresh, flavorful food and friendly service. Customers have enjoyed dishes like the chicken tikka masala and the chicken bowl, both full of flavor and delicious. The lamb shawarma was described as the best ever, tender and bursting with flavor, with a green chile sauce that has a serious kick. The butter naan was fresh and hot out of the oven, adding to the positive experience. The Naan tacos and curry bowl are highly recommended, and the homemade sauces are divine. The restaurant's well-organized online ordering system allows customers to easily navigate and select spice levels for certain items. Their Thali Indian dish, which includes two entrees, white rice, naan, samosa chana chaat, and vegetable fritters, has been praised, with the samosa chana chaat standing out. Several customers noted that the butter chicken curry was particularly creamy and delicious, with a smoky flavor from the tandoor. The vegetable fritters were enjoyed, especially when dining in. The menu also features a variety of other options like Indian curry, Gyros, falafel, Schwarma, and even pizzas, offering something for everyone. While some found the rice a bit mushy, the overall experience remains positive. Prices are reasonable, and many customers plan to return to try other menu items.
